Since its inception in 1996 and for the past 20 years Gajah Gallery has established its reputation in Singapore for presenting ground-breaking exhibitions and fostering a forward-thinking discourse on the growing Indonesian and South East Asian contemporary art scene.

With its expansion in 2015 the gallery relocated into an impressive industrial warehouse in Tanjong Pagar where Gajah Gallery hosts up to 10 large-scale exhibitions every year. The gallery primarily represents Indonesian contemporary art with a portfolio of 20 artists and other countries of the Asian region including 8 artists from Singapore.

Gajah Gallery embraces the full scope of contemporary art forms from figurative painting to conceptual sculpture and installation. We recommend looking at Abdi Setiawan and his homage to Jeff Koons, provocative works of Ashley Bickerton, expressive paintings of Erizal AS, installations by Handiwirman Saputra, ironic primitivism of Li Jin and Yunizar and intricate sculptures by S. Nandagopal.

Key info: Gajah Gallery has a branch in Indonesia as well as Yogya Art Lab in Jakarta, an experimental platform fostering international art collaborations.
